The Evolution and Impact of Digital Wallet Technology
Digital wallet technology has fundamentally transformed the way individuals and businesses manage financial transactions. Also known as e-wallets, these digital tools store payment information securely on a mobile device or computer, enabling users to make purchases, transfer funds, and manage loyalty programs without the need for physical cash or cards. As the global economy shifts toward cashless interactions, digital wallets have become a cornerstone of modern financial infrastructure.
How Digital Wallets Work
At its core, a digital wallet mimics the function of a physical wallet by holding payment credentials. Users link their credit or debit cards, bank accounts, or prepaid balances to the wallet application. When making a transaction, the wallet uses secure technologies such as Near Field Communication (NFC), Quick Response (QR) codes, or tokenization to transmit encrypted payment data to the merchant’s terminal. Tokenization replaces sensitive card details with a unique digital identifier, reducing the risk of fraud. Digital wallets often require biometric authentication—like fingerprint scanning or facial recognition—or a PIN to authorize payments, adding an extra layer of security.
Types of Digital Wallets
Digital wallets can be categorized based on their architecture and primary use. Closed wallets are issued by a single company, such as a retail platform or entertainment service, and can only be used for transactions within that ecosystem. Semi-closed wallets allow purchases at a network of affiliated merchants and are commonly used for digital services or gaming platforms. Open wallets, often linked to a bank account or credit card, enable transactions at any merchant that accepts the wallet brand, as well as cash withdrawals and fund transfers. Each type offers different degrees of flexibility and regulatory oversight, depending on the jurisdiction.
Key Benefits for Consumers and Businesses
For consumers, digital wallets offer convenience and speed. Instead of rummaging for a card or cash, users simply tap their phone or scan a code. Many wallets integrate loyalty cards, coupons, and digital receipts, streamlining the shopping experience. Security is another major advantage: because the wallet does not transmit actual card numbers, and because lost devices can be remotely locked or wiped, the risk of identity theft decreases. For businesses, digital wallets reduce transaction processing times and can lower payment acceptance costs compared to traditional card swiping. They also provide valuable data on consumer spending habits, which can inform marketing strategies and reward programs.

Security and Fraud Prevention
The rise of digital wallets has been accompanied by robust security protocols. Encryption ensures that data is unreadable during transmission. Multi-factor authentication, device binding, and real-time transaction monitoring further protect accounts. Tokenization ensures that even if a merchant’s system is breached, the stolen token cannot be used elsewhere. However, users must remain vigilant: weak passwords, phishing attacks, and unsecured public Wi-Fi can compromise a wallet. Service providers regularly update their systems to address vulnerabilities, and regulatory bodies in many countries mandate strict compliance with data protection standards like the Payment Card Industry Data Security Standard (PCI DSS).
Financial Inclusion and Global Access
Digital wallets have played a significant role in advancing financial inclusion. In regions where traditional banking is scarce, mobile-based wallets allow users to send and receive money, pay for goods, and save funds using only a smartphone. This reduces reliance on cash and fosters economic participation for unbanked populations. For example, workers in remote areas can receive wages instantly via digital wallet transfers, and small businesses can accept payments without the overhead of a point-of-sale terminal. Many governments and non-profits have collaborated with wallet providers to distribute emergency funds or subsidies efficiently.
Regulatory Landscape and Challenges
As digital wallets grow, so do regulatory complexities. Authorities must balance innovation with consumer protection, anti-money laundering (AML) requirements, and Know Your Customer (KYC) norms. Compliance costs can be high for wallet providers, and varying laws across countries create friction for cross-border operations. Interoperability—the ability for one wallet to work with another—remains a challenge, though industry standards like ISO 20022 for payment messaging are helping. Data privacy is another concern; wallets generate extensive personal and transactional data, which must be handled responsibly. Clear regulations and industry self-governance are essential to maintain user trust and system stability.
The Future of Digital Wallet Technology
Looking ahead, digital wallets are expected to integrate more deeply with emerging technologies such as blockchain, decentralized finance (DeFi), and the Internet of Things (IoT). Smart glasses, wearable rings, and connected cars may become new interfaces for wallet transactions. Biometrics will likely evolve beyond fingerprints to include voice patterns and behavioral analytics. The convergence of wallets with digital identity systems could enable password-free logins and seamless verification for age-restricted or location-restricted digital services. As central banks explore digital currencies (CBDCs), wallets may become the primary interface for state-issued electronic money, further embedding them into daily life.
